Why this scored 14

every term, weighted
Velocity+0.0 / 40 max

Its fastest-moving item, measured against the pace of its own source

Acceleration+11.8 / 25 max

Whether that velocity is itself speeding up, as a per-hour rate

Cross-source spread+0.0 / 25 max

How many independent communities its own items come from

Recency+7.2 / 10 max

Decays to zero over 14 days, counted from when we first saw it

Saturation penalty5.1 / 30 max

Subtracted once something is big and old — sized by its biggest item, aged from when we first saw it

Composite14.0

Weights are hand-tuned, not learned — we're calibrating them against realized trends as history accumulates. On an entity's first sighting there's no previous reading to compare against, so acceleration starts from a neutral prior rather than a measurement, and velocity falls back to engagement over its whole lifetime until a second reading exists.
